Can architecture be 11-dimensional? The nature of space in the architecture of the digital world era

This research aims to explore the development of architectural theories about ‘ar- chitectural dimensions’ and look at architecture as a multidimensional space. It is important to understand that with today's development of virtual reality technolo- gy and through the combination of theories of physics and architecture, a new possibility of creating space has emerged. The arguments are made through inductive reasoning and grounded theory approach. According to the M-theory (one of the contemporaneous leading physics theories), physics suggests a world with 11 dimensions. A question could be asked in this way that should architecture be perceived whether as subjective or objective? Therefore, the theoretical arguments have been focused on three parameters of ‘Subjectivity’, ‘Time’, and ‘Reality’. These parameters are the joint integration of the theories in architecture and quantum physics about dimensions. This representation is justified by the demonstration of identical theoretical attributes that are manifested both in the continuum of ‘quantum architecture’ and ‘quantum realm’. On this basis, the dimensions counted for the status quo of architecture would be 1. ‘Physical and Virtual Creatress of Space’ (Physical/Virtual depth, edge, and ceiling height) or a space of mixed reality (real world merged with virtual reality); 2. ‘Active Architecture’ (corpora- tion of Relative and External time in the creation of Physical/Virtual Dynamism); and 3. ‘Smart Engagement of Experiential Dimensions’ (interactive mental, sensorial, and corporeal engagements based on local and non-local realities). These three factors account for ‘Reality’, ‘Time’, and ‘Subjectivity’, respectively. In the end, ‘Eleven-Dimensional Architecture’ would be introduced. Examples of this kind of architecture could be found in smart architecture with mixed reality settings.

Operational restrictions on morphing of quasi-geometric 4D physical spaces

Since a hierarchical notion of dimension is needed to ensure that a virtual, indirect orthogonality of dimensions is maintained in higher-dimensional spatial structures, a generic function for furling and unfurling of the fourth dimension in four-dimensional (4D) spatial structures is proposed. The furling allows three extra dimensions (above the regular three) in a 6D algebraic structure to be represented as a single fourth dimension and thus effectively facilitates morphing of the 4D spacetime into its dual 4D timespace. The effect of the furling of the extra three dimensions resembles that of compactification proposed by Kaluza-Klein theory yet without curling of the furled dimension. The furling supports reexpansion of stringy space into yet another dimension and so enables mapping of radius R (of a closed string being squeezed beyond its minimal radius) into an inverse radius 1/R, which was attributed to string duality, but is shown as due to duality of the 4D spatial structures of spacetime and timespace. Mathematically, it may appear as if further squeezing of the minimal string morphs it into an expanding pointletlike energy bubble so that the stringy spacetime reexpands in a new direction/dimension located within the bubbly dual timespace. So vibrating string is a mirror image of an energy bubblet, both of which do represent the same stringlet. By analogy, particle cast in spacetime could appear mathematically as having a mirror image (or its superpartner) cast in the dual timespace.

Dimensions of Real and Virtual Consumer Experiences

The purpose of this paper is to present the extended literature review on consumer experiences in online and offline shopping environment leading to identification of key dimensions of consumer experiences and providing an overview of current state of research in the identified areas. The paper begins with a brief introduction to the experience economy as a concept and to how consumer experiences are defined and understood. In the second part of the paper, theoretical and empirical research on models and measurement tools of consumer experiences in the shopping context is presented and discussed. The last section of the paper presents selected studies on consumer shopping experiences in online and offline retail context in each of previously defined dimensions.
